Is the Larger Business Loan one that requires security?
Asset security is needed for accessing funds over $150,000. This can be done by way of charge on assets, which could also be registered in the PPSR or registering as a caveat.
A personal or director’s ensure is a guarantee to pay off a credit line that is general in nature rather than stipulating the security for a particular asset. The person who signs the guarantee is personally liable if the company lender is not able to repay the debt.
The Personal Property Securities Register (PPSR) is an online, central register that is operated by the New Zealand Government. It records security interests that have been granted to individuals who own personal property (including objects or assets). The PPSR grants the priority of personal property granted in accordance with the date on which a security interest that is registered.
Caveats are legal document filed to provide notice of a legal claim on a property.

About business loans
What’s an asset-based borrow (a secured loan)?
An asset-based loan is when the business owner utilises an asset they own to get a loan. The asset may be an individual property, such as the family home, or an company asset such as a truck or piece or equipment.
The vast majority of the lenders including the major banks, prefer to guarantee loans against assets. If you are having difficulty paying back the loan, your asset may be sold by the lender. In essence it’s means of securing new financing using the value of what you already have.
